Apple Blueberry Maple-Cashew Crumble

With the temperature finally dropping we are really getting in the mood for more comfort food, like this cozy Apple Blueberry Maple Cashew Crumble. This healthy version is made with maple syrup instead of sugar and there’s no butter involved. I have used cashew nuts instead that I blend to a paste, it gives the crumble a nice nutty creamy flavour. The result is so, so good that I donโ€™t think Iโ€™ll ever do it any other way.
And since it’s pretty healthy you can even have this for breakfast with a dollop of Greek Yoghurt.
Iโ€™ve used frozen blueberries for this recipe because they hold their shape better.
If you can, it is best to soak the nuts for an hour or two, but if you donโ€™t have time to do that, just add two tablespoons of water to the nuts before blending them, this will help them on their way.


Prep time : 10 min

Cooking time : 30 min

Serves : 6 – 8

INGREDIENTS:

  • 4 Large Apples
  • 1 cup frozen blueberries
  • 1 tbsp. flour
  • 1 tsp. cinnamon
  • 1 tbsp. Maple syrup, for the fruit
  • 1 cup cashew nuts soaked
  • 2 tbsp. soft (coconut) butter
  • 2 1/2 cups oats
  • A pinch of salt
  • 2 tsp. vanilla
  • 1/2 cup Maple Syrup, for the crumble

METHOD:

  1. Pre heat the oven to 160ยฐ C / 320ยฐ F
  2. Start by soaking the cashew nuts for about 1 to 2 hours.
  3. Put the oats and salt in a food processor and pulse until itโ€™s flour.
  4. Remove to a bowl.
  5. Drain and blend the cashew nuts in a food processor with the coconut oil until itโ€™s a paste. Add a little water if necessary.
  6. Add maple syrup and vanilla.
  7. Add the oats back to the food processor and pulse to just mixed to a crumble, set aside.
  8. Meanwhile peel the apples, remove the cores and chop them.
  9. Place in a backing dish that you have buttered lightly.
  10. Add the blueberries.
  11. Sprinkle over the flour, cinnamon and the one tablespoon maple syrup and toss to mix.
  12. Scatter the crumble over the fruit.
  13. Place the dish in the oven and bake for about 30-35 minutes or until golden brown on top.
  14. Remove from oven and let it rest for 5 to 10 minutes.
  15. Serve with (half ) whipped cream.

Healthy Chocolate Chip Blondies

Healthy Blondies? I know, itโ€™s hard to believe right? Although they do have a tiny little drizzle of white chocolate on top, a microscopic amount of sprinkles and a few choccy chips they are still super healthy. I swapped out butter for cashew nuts, the flour for white beans and the refined sugar for agave syrup and coconut sugar. I make these Healthy Chocolate Chip Blondies in a food processor, it works great and gets the smooth texture just right and more importantly… it saves cleaning up, so it could not be more simple. Just remember to soak your cashew nuts a few hours in advance for easy blending.

Makes 16 squares
Needed: 8 x 8 inch baking dish

INGREDIENTS:

โ€ข 1 1/2 C. cooked white beans from a can, drained
โ€ข 1/2 C. soaked Cashew nuts
โ€ข 2 large eggs
โ€ข 11/2 tsp. baking powder
โ€ข 1/2 tsp. baking soda
โ€ข a pinch of salt
โ€ข 1/4 C. coconut sugar
โ€ข 1/2 C. agave syrup
โ€ข 1 C. flour (you can use spelt, oat or whole wheat)*
โ€ข 1 tbsp. vanilla extract
โ€ข 1/2 C. chocolate chips (vegan)

FROSTING;
โ€ข 3/4 C. cooked white beans
โ€ข 1 C. soaked Cashew nuts
โ€ข 1 tsp. Vanilla extract
โ€ข 2 tsp. Agave syrup

EXTRA:
โ€ข 1/4 C. white chocolate melts (or vegan white chocolate)
โ€ข sprinkles


METHOD:
1. Pre heat the oven to 180ยฐ C / 350ยฐ F
2. Line a baking dish with baking parchment and oil lightly.
3. Soak the cashew nuts in advance for a about two hours. Drain before use.

4. Place white beans and cashew nuts in a food processor and blend until completely smooth.
5. Add the remaining ingredients and blend again. * Depending on the flour type you use you may need to add a splash of milk (of choice).
6. Add the chocolate chips and stir thru with a spatula.
7. Pour the Blondies batter into the prepared baking dish, level out with a spatula.
8. Bake for 25-30 minutes
9. Remove from oven and let completely before frosting.
TO MAKE THE FROSTING:
1. Blend all the ingredients for the frosting in a blender until completely smooth.
2. Keep in the fridge until ready to use.
TO DECORATE:
1. Spread frosting over the bars. (I do this after cutting them in squares).
2. Then melt the white chocolate melts in the microwave at 30 second intervals and drizzle diagonally over the frosting.
3. Decorate with sprinkles straight away so they stick to the chocolate.

Chicken and Corn Soup with crispy Bacon

We are so ready for soup season, this delicious chunky chicken and  corn soup is one of our favourites. Itโ€™s hearty, filling, comforting and loaded with veggies and lots of corn. Topped with some crumbled crispy bacon and served with crusty French bread, whatโ€™s not to love. Itโ€™s the perfect soup for this time of year using summer corn but also comforting enough for Fall.

Prep time : 10 minutes

Cooking time: 30 minutes

Serves : 6

INGREDIENTS:

  • ยผ cup olive oil
  • 1 medium onion, peeled and chopped fine
  • 1 red bell pepper, cleaned and cut into dice (reserve some for serving)
  • 1 large carrot, cut into dice
  • 1 celery stick, chopped
  • 1 leek, rinsed clean and sliced
  • 2 garlic cloves, peeled and grated
  • ยผ cup flour
  • 6 cups chicken stock
  • 2 stock cubes
  • 2  cups cooked and shredded chicken
  • 1 ยฝ  cup corn kernels, drained (reserve some for serving)
  • 1 cup double cream
  • 8 rashers bacon, cooked crisp and drained on kitchen paper
  • Handful of chopped parsley to serve

INSTRUCTIONS:

Heat the olive oil in a large pot. Add onion, pepper, carrot, celery and leek. Cook on medium heat until translucent. Add the garlic and cook for another minute.

Add the flour and stir to combine completely before adding the stock a little at a time, stirring to combine as you add. Pour in all the stock.

Add 2 stock cubes, crumbled up and stir until dissolved.

Add the chicken and corn  and continue to cook until veggies are tender, about 15 minutes.  Finally add the cream and leave to simmer until the soup is piping hot.

To serve , ladle soup into pretty bowl and sprinkle with reserved parsley, red bell pepper, and corn. Crumble some bacon over the top and serve with lots of crusty bread.

Strawberry Cheesecake mini Pies

Simple Strawberry Cheesecake mini Pies, are made with fresh strawberries, a quick cheesecake filling and brushed with a strawberry glaze. They come together in minutes and are so delicious.

You only have to bake the Pastry shells and the rest is done in a jiffy. I have used my Super Simple Pastry dough recipe, so once the shells are baked and cooled you just spread some cheesecake filling on top and layer with fresh strawberries. The shells could be baked the day before and stored in an air-tight container.
Serve as a dessert, snack or at parties. These are always great!

Makes 6 small tarts or one medium 20 cm / 8 inch


INGREDIENTS:

1 recipe super simple pastry crust, prepared all the way.
3 cups fresh Strawberries
2 tubs of cream cheese (400 gr/ about 1 3/4 cups)
3 tbsp. of milk of choice for loosening up the cream cheese
50 grams/ 1/2 cup confectioners sugar
1/2 tsp vanilla extract
3 tbsp strawberry jam diluted with water for drizzling on top, or honey.

INSTRUCTIONS:

Remove the crown from the Strawberries and cut them in half.
Place the cream cheese in a bowl and beat until soft, adding the milk to get to process started, add the vanilla extract and the confectioners sugar. Beat until combined and fluffy.
Spread 1/6th of the cream cheese filling in each mini pie, place some strawberries on top.
Mix the strawberry jam with a tablespoon or two of water and drizzle the glaze over the strawberries. You could also drizzle with some honey instead. Assemble the mini pies close to serving time, since the pastry shells might soften if you leave them filled overnight. Serve with whipped cream (optional).
